How do you use Digimobs?

Below are the instructions for installing Forge and Digimobs on Windows:

  1. Install Forge’s client.
  2. Run Minecraft to complete Forge’s set up, then quit the game.
  3. Download Digimobs.
  4. Open your Start Menu and type “%appdata%”, and then open “. minecraft”.
  5. Open the “mods” folder.
  6. Drag Digimobs inside the mods folder.

How do you hatch eggs in Digimobs?

Digieggs hatch into a Digimon after 5 in-game days have passed. This time can be shortened to 1 day by feeding the egg at most 6 Data Chips and rubbing them through the “Nade~Nade” function through the Digivice. After enough time has passed, “Nade~Nade” it again to hatch.

How do you tame a Digimon?

If you are prompted to have the wild Digimon join your team, right-click it with an empty hand to successfully tame it.

Are there any commands to create Digimon in Minecraft?

This mod holds several commands for use in singleplayer (or if the server allows it, multiplayer). There are currently 3 commands that can be used. The /create command can be used to create any known digimon from the mod. The name of this digimon must however be spelled with the correct capitalization.

How do you start a new world in digimobs?

Using the arrow by the “PLAY” button will display all configurations. If there is no Forge configuration, click “Launch options”, “Add new”, and scroll through the “Version” drop-down menu until you find the appropriate Forge version, then select and save. When spawning in a brand new world, you’re given a Begin Story Mode coin.
